Compare Lynwood to Hacienda Heights
This post compares Lynwood, California to Hacienda Heights,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.
Dimension | Lynwood (city) | Hacienda Heights (CDP) |
---|---|---|
Population | 71,350 | 54,155 |
Income (median) | $29,441 | $49,773 |
Home Value (median) | $345,100 | $545,400 |
White | 57% | 37% |
Black | 8% | 1% |
Asian | 1% | 39% |
With Kids | 59% | 32% |
Age (median) | 29 | 42 |
Rentals | 57% | 22% |
Questions and Answers:
Q: Which is more populated, Lynwood or Hacienda Heights?
A: Lynwood has a larger population count than Hacienda Heights: 71350 compared with 54155 total people.
Q: Do incomes tend to be higher in Lynwood or in Hacienda Heights?
A: Incomes are on average much lower in Lynwood.
Q: Are homes more expensive in Lynwood or Hacienda Heights?
A: Homes tend to be less expensive in Lynwood.
Q: Which has a higher percentage of housing rental units?
A: Lynwood does. The percentage of rentals differs quite a bit: 57% for Lynwood versus 22% for Hacienda Heights.
